Die Zhang is a scholar working on Molecular Biology, Biomaterials and Electronic, Optical and Magnetic Materials. According to data from OpenAlex, Die Zhang has authored 81 papers receiving a total of 1.4k ind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Molecular Biology, 14 papers in Biomaterials and 12 papers in Electronic, Optical and Magnetic Materials. Recurrent topics in Die Zhang's work include Electrospun Nanofibers in Biomedical Applications (10 papers), Crystal Structures and Properties (8 papers) and Nanocomposite Films for Food Packaging (6 papers). Die Zhang is often cited by papers focused on Electrospun Nanofibers in Biomedical Applications (10 papers), Crystal Structures and Properties (8 papers) and Nanocomposite Films for Food Packaging (6 papers). Die Zhang collaborates with scholars based in China, Pakistan and United States. Die Zhang's co-authors include Jie Cai, Shuiyuan Cheng, Wenping Ding, Peixiao Qi, Liwen Sun, Qing Chang, Linfei Wu, Guohong Zou, Ling Huang and Zia‐ud Din and has published in prestigious journals such as The Science of The Total Environment, Chemical Communications and Journal of Agricultural and Food Chemistry.
